Want to understand Zen through stories instead of theory?
Someone cuts you off in traffic. A chef ruins a perfect dish. A student can't stop worrying about exams. These everyday moments are where Zen actually lives, through mindfulness, letting go, and being present.
33 Zen tales that show these ideas in action.
Each story follows someone encountering a Zen principle in their real life. A woman stays calm when someone cuts her off on the highway. A chef learns about letting go of perfection. A student discovers what the present moment looks like during exam stress. Every story ends with reflection questions to help you think about your own life.
What's inside:
33 complete Zen and Buddhist stories from everyday life
Themes of mindfulness, meditation, letting go, acceptance, and inner peace
Characters dealing with anger, stress, and difficult decisions
Contemplative reflection questions after each story to guide your thinking
For readers who want spiritual wisdom from Zen and Buddhism presented through stories, not sermons. These give you something to reflect on and return to when you need it.
